Kogi State Students Receive Over 316 Million Naira Bursary Allowance, Scholarship Support

The Governor was represented at the event by the Deputy Governor, Comrade Joel Salifu at the Glass House, Government House, Lokoja.

In a Press statement according to the Press Secretary to the Deputy Governor, Mr Emmanuel Unubi the bursary allowance and scholarship support are part of the state government’s initiatives to alleviate the financial burden on students and their families. A total of 8,750 students will benefit from the bursary allowance, with each student receiving ₦30,000.

The Governor in his words “Education remains a critical tool in combating crime and driving development in our society,” Governor Ododo emphasized, highlighting his administration’s commitment to providing quality education.

“A sum of 8,750 students will benefit from the bursary allowance, with each student receiving ₦30,000. Students in law school from the State will also receive a higher bursary allowance of ₦300,000 each”.

Governor Ahmed Usman Ododo also awarded a ₦5 million complementary scholarship to Miss. Favour Oluwatimilehin Adebayo, an outstanding student who secured the prestigious European Union ERASMUS+ Scholarship.

He urged students to maintain focus, avoid distractions, and actively contribute to driving Kogi State’s development. Additionally, he announced a policy to offer automatic employment to the top graduating students from all tertiary institutions in the state.

The Governor expressed gratitude to President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for his dedication to education, particularly the Student Loan Initiative.

He reaffirmed his administration’s commitment to the welfare of Kogi State students, pledging to continue collaborating closely with student union bodies.

In his earlier speech, the Executive Chairman of the Kogi State Scholarship Board, Mr. Afolabi Joseph Raji, expressed gratitude to the governor for his unwavering commitment and support towards the enhancement of the education sector. He emphasized that the provision of bursaries and scholarships is entirely free, affirming that this initiative was implemented to alleviate the educational financial burdens faced by the people of the state.

He disclosed that the board has collaborated with Remita for the disbursement of funds, ensuring that the payment process is conducted electronically and with utmost transparency.

Afolabi announced that students who demonstrate exceptional academic prowess will have the opportunity to pursue scholarships for studies in Western institutions.

Kogi Poly Uncovers Certificate Forgery, Document Falsification Syndicate, Vows To Deal With Culprits

The Kogi State Polytechnic, Lokoja, has uncovered massive certificate forgery and document falsification syndicate in the institution with a vow to deal with culprits

The Rector of the Polytechnic, Professor Salisu Usman Ogbo disclosed this while briefing Journalists in his office, the development which he described as “of serious concern regarding the integrity of its academic system”.

Professor Ogbo said the institution uncovered the scandal involving some students, non-students, and some members of staff who conspired to manipulate academic records of the institution.

According to the Rector, the syndicate was found to have manipulated academic records, forged results, and attempted to obtain original certificates using fake documents, in connivance with some staff members, including a Deputy Registrar, who are currently on suspension.

He explained that the syndicate forged National Diploma (ND) and Higher National Diploma (HND) results, with some individuals even attempting to collect original certificates for the fabricated results, noting that “such criminal acts represent an assault on the credibility and reputation of our institution, and they cannot be allowed to go unpunished”.

He said investigations revealed several cases of document falsification, including forged National Diploma (ND) and Higher National Diploma (HND) results, with some suspects compromising the institution’s security arrangements and tampering with security features on the institution’s Statements of Result.

Highlighting some of the cases under investigation, Professor Ogbo revealed that one Amina Mustapha forged ND and HND results and attempted to use them to obtain original certificates in connivance with some staff members.

Amina who was alleged to have appeared alongside a staff member, Mr. Dominic Egwuda, who is currently on the run, to collect both ND and HND certificates in Computer Science never attended the institution as a student.

He cited another case involving Mfon Asuquo, a student who had absconded with multiple carry-overs, fraudulently obtained a statement of result.

He said Dansuma Mercy Sunday, who connived with a former student, Henry Tope, also forged statements of result.

The Rector who noted that the suspects used sophisticated methods to compromise the instruction’s security arrangements and tamper with security features on official documents, said all the suspects involved in the forgery scandal would be handed over to the Police for further investigation and diligent prosecution, to serve as a deterrent to others.

Prof. Ogbo recalled that before joining KSPL, the academic integrity of the institution was nothing to write home about due to the activities of some individuals who forged security documents, particularly the Statement of Results.

“Then, it was alarmingly easy for individuals to forge and print statements of result of the Polytechnic at business centres. Some even had the audacity to present such forged results back to the Polytechnic, and to the same department they allegedly “graduated” from”.

He explained further that his administration, on assumption of duty, however changed the Statement of Results template to a more secure version, which had minimized the forgery to the barest minimum.

“In addition, we have also implemented comprehensive reforms across all sectors of the Polytechnic, aimed at achieving academic excellence and restoring the integrity of the institution.

“In the same vein, we introduced stringent measures to enhance quality assurance, stamp out irregularities and curb sharp practices.”

He said despite the successes recorded in the fight against the malaise, ”it’s disheartening that the Polytechnic has once again uncovered document falsification syndicate involving some students, non-students and a few dishonest members of staff who conspired to manipulate academic records in flagrant disregard of due process and institutional values “.
“Following intelligence reports and routine verification exercises by the Admission, ICT, and Security units, a detailed investigation was launched in collaboration with relevant law enforcement agencies.

“Investigation revealed shocking levels of audacity and deceit. Some of the suspects forged National Diploma (ND) results in the name of Kogi State Polytechnic and had the temerity to apply for Higher National Diploma HND admission in the same institution using the forged ND results. Even more alarming, others forged both ND and HND results and had the guts to apply for the collection of original certificates for the same fabricated results”.

“We are pleased to inform the public that four suspects involved in the forgery of statements of result were apprehended during registration. They have been handed over to our security unit, whose investigation led to the unmasking of the broader syndicate behind this academic fraud”.

“In another discovery, a staff member in the Exams and Records unit already under disciplinary review had in his possession 30 forged Statements of Result bearing different names and programmes. Security operatives also recovered several fake official stamps, stamp pads and admission letters bearing different names and programmes from his residence”.

While reiterating its uncompromising zero-tolerance policy for academic fraud and unethical conduct, the Rector emphasized that any staff member, student, or external collaborator found culpable will face the full wrath of the law and institutional disciplinary measures.

NKFI Rector X-rays 3 years of Success story

The Rector of Nigeria-Korea Friendship Institute (NKFI) of Vocational and Advanced Technology, Dr Williams Charles Oluwatoyin has marked three-year in office with impressive achievements that have transformed the institution to unprecedented growth in the last three years of his leadership. adsbygoogle || []).push({});

Speaking in a chat with Our Correspondent on Tuesday October 21st, 2025 in Lokoja, Williams asserted that his administration has led NKFI to unprecedented heights, achieving significant milestones that have transformed the institution in the past three years.

Under his astute leadership, NKFI has experienced remarkable growth and advancement, exemplified by a staggering 500% increase in student enrollment, escalating from a mere 40 students as at September 2022, when I assumed office, to over 900 students as of September 2025, all within a span of three years.

One of the remarkable achievements of the leadership of Dr Williams is the deployment of NKFI’s website and academic portal, as well as over 200% increase in Internally Generated Revenue (IGR) within the period of three years under review, far improved than what was obtainable before assuming office .

The Rector, who assumed office on 2nd of September, 2022, has also revamped the institute’s infrastructure, enhanced campus security, and introduced new programs, including Cybersecurity, Artificial Intelligence (AI), Robotics, Photography/ Cinematography and fashion design.

Other notable initiatives introduced by the Rector includes the development of distance learning for remote academic activities, creation of the following Directorates and units ; Directorate of Student Services, Directorate of Academic planning , establishment of NKFI Consultancy Services, Entrepreneurship Development Centre, Directorate of Linkage , partnership and collaboration, Public Relations Unit, Research Innovation and Development unit. Department of Part time and the department of Vocational training

The Rector has also signed over 10 Memoranda of Understanding (MoUs) with several institutions including Kogi State Polytechnic, Confluence University of Science and Technology (CUSTECH), and the African Development Study Centre (ADSC) to foster partnerships and collaborations in areas of resources sharing, students’ growth research and fabrications, among others.

Dr Williams’ administration also got ifull accreditation of all its Programmes by the National Board for Technical Education (NBTE). The accredited programmes include: Automotive Mechatronics; Welding and Fabrication; Electrical/Electronic Technology and Computer Software Engineering.

The Institute’s staff have also benefited from unrelenting efforts of the Rector with the integration into the tertiary institution salary scale, and ensuring timely payment of salaries for ad-hoc staff, and creation of a Cooperative society.

Under Dr Williams’ leadership, the institute has approved the establishment of a part-time studies center at Obajana centre, and secured a permanent site for the institute for future expansion.

The administration of Dr. Williams has developed policy documents that were not available before he was appointed. They are ; the academic, physical and a strategic master plan (Vision 2030), and trained over 250 Kogi youth in KOYESA training in over 8 different Vocation while handing over starter packs .

The rector also lauded the collaborations and partnerships forged with the people and Government of Korea, which have been instrumental in supporting students through training initiatives and capacity-building endeavors for staff, all aimed at realizing the institution’s objectives in vocational training and advanced technology.

FUL Vice Chancellor Charges Graduating Students To be Good Ambassadors

The Vice Chancellor of the Federal University, Lokoja, Professor Olayemi Akinwumi, has charged graduating students of the institution to be good ambassadors of their Alma mater as they go into the wider world

Professor Akinwumi gave the charge at the 9th Convocation Ceremony of the institution held at its permanent site, Felele, in Lokoja on Saturday. googlesyndication.com/pagead/js/adsbygoogle.js">

He told the graduands that the world they are about stepping into is filled with challenges and limited opportunities hence the need for them to hold fast to the values learned from their institution.

“Integrity, hard work, service to humanity, and innovation should remain your goals wherever you found yourselves in your future endeavours. Your success is not measured only by personal achievement but also by impact you make in lives of others. Be bold, be vissionary, and let your alma mater be proud of you” the VC admonished.

The VC disclosed that the university embarked on the construction of a 1.72-megawatt solar power plant at the cost of N3 billion ($200 million) to boost electricity supply on campus.

Akinwumi said that the project was meant to illuminate the university for academic excellence.

The VC explained that the project was assisted by the African Development Bank and the World Bank under the Energising Education Programme.

He described the plant as a significant step towards sustainable energy in the university community.

“This landmark project is a testament to the university’s commitment to environmental responsibility and operational self-reliance.

“We strongly believe that the 1.72-megawatt solar power system will enable the university to generate surplus electricity and achieve energy self-sufficiency and benefit students and staff for generations to come,” he said.

According to him, the solar power project is part of the university’s efforts to promote innovation and sustainability.

He noted that when completed, the project would not only reduce the university’s reliance on public electricity but would also provide a clean and renewable source of energy.

Akinwumi further disclosed that a total of 5,051 graduates of the 2024/2025 academic session would receive various degrees and diplomas, comprising 3,466 undergraduates, 747 diplomas, and 838 postgraduates. He said, “Out of the figure, 35 students bagged first class, 760 with second class upper, 2,287 with second class lower, 383 with third class, and one with pass.
